Output 620346ab8ec20f3da31adf0f8bc133df846ed3cf52bb158666e997e127cf2500:1

value
622565
script pubkey
OP_0 OP_PUSHBYTES_20 50c9f51046c49a0c7666ae02a22f676e8d72c47e
address
bc1q2ryl2yzxcjdqcanx4cp2ytm8d6xh93r74fkpwd
transaction
620346ab8ec20f3da31adf0f8bc133df846ed3cf52bb158666e997e127cf2500
spent
true